Immobiliser System

Renault key cards work differently than other keys for cars. Instead of the key having to be turned in the lock, the card is inserted into an in-dash panel reader and it is pressed to begin the car. These cards can be prone to issues and in certain cases may stop working entirely. If the key is inserted but the lights on the control panel do not flash it can sometimes mean the battery inside the card needs replacing or it could be because the internal mechanisms of the card have been bent or broken.

renault clio key immobilisers can be very complex, and a particular code is required to override the immobiliser. The immobiliser is able to be bypassed however it's a time-consuming procedure which requires you to bring your vehicle to a dealer along with your photo ID and logbook documentation.

There are currently two main tools for locksmiths that allow them to bypass the Renault immobiliser and program replacement keys in a much more efficient manner. One of them is the AVDI Renault Commander from Abrites that has a wide model coverage and allows extraction of pins directly from the cars OBD port. This tool does come with a rather expensive price tag however and is only suitable for the more sophisticated auto locksmith or car electrician.

The other tool is called TrueCode and works similarly as the previous. It is able to extract pin codes directly from an OBD connector, and code replacement Renault keys effortlessly. The tool has a smaller model list, however it's still a useful piece of kit.

Chipped Keys

You probably know how convenient the hands-free card can be if you own a renault clio locked keys in car. This small card-shaped device can open and start your vehicle and even remotely lock and unlock it. Its technology is constantly being upgraded, so it's not surprising that it's one of the most sought-after features in the Renault range. It's on two out of three vehicles that are sold in Europe.

While the Renault hands-free card is sophisticated, it is still able to be damaged by daily use. It could be damaged due to being sat on, or even bent. In time, the internal circuitry can also be susceptible to breaking or cracking. It is best to keep the card out of places of heat, moisture or cold. These kinds of keys contain an embedded transponder chip which can communicate with the immobiliser system inside your car. The chip transmits a unique code that is recognised by the system as an authorised key. If the code cannot be received, the engine will not start. The chips are usually found in the heads of keys, but they can also be integrated into the body control module. The chip is usually located close to the ignition barrel. However, the exact location varies from car to car.

Keys in Infrared

Renault cars come with an immobiliser that is quite different from other makes. They are operated by keys that have the appearance of a chipped car key, but it does not require being put into the door lock to allow entry into the car. Instead the card is placed into the dash panel reader and it is then pressed to start up the engine. This is referred to as a hands-free credit card and was first developed by Renault around 20 years ago.

It is used in more than two of three vehicles manufactured by Renault and is available from an authorized dealer. The cards are typically a lot cheaper than the cost of buying keys from a dealer. It is important to keep in mind that these cards need to be programmed to work with your car. This is done by a specialist machine connected to the computer in your car.
